srcu: Prevent expedited GPs and blocking readers from consuming CPU
If an SRCU reader blocks while a synchronize_srcu_expedited() waits for that same reader, then that grace period will spawn an endless series of workqueue handlers, consuming a full CPU. This quickly gets pointless because consuming more CPU isn't going to make that reader get done faster, especially if it is blocked waiting for an external event. This commit therefore spawns at most one pair of back-to-back workqueue handlers per expedited grace period phase, instead inserting increasing delays as that grace period phase grows older, but capped at 10 jiffies. In any case, if there have been at least 100 back-to-back workqueue handlers within a single jiffy, regardless of grace period or grace-period phase, then a one-jiffy delay is inserted.
